3D Printing in Dental Surgery



To improve the area of dental surgery, you can explore the subtopic of 3D printing in oral surgery. This ingenious modern technology has the prospective to reinvent the method dental specialists run and treat people. Right here are four key ways in which 3D printing is forming the field:

- ** Custom-made Surgical Guides **: 3D printing allows for the production of extremely accurate and patient-specific surgical overviews, boosting the precision and performance of procedures.

- ** Implant Prosthetics **: With 3D printing, dental specialists can develop customized dental implant prosthetics that flawlessly fit an individual's unique anatomy, causing far better results and patient fulfillment.

- ** Bone Grafting **: 3D printing makes it possible for the production of patient-specific bone grafts, lowering the requirement for conventional grafting methods and improving healing and recuperation time.

- ** Education and learning and Training **: 3D printing can be made use of to develop realistic medical models for instructional purposes, enabling dental specialists to exercise complicated treatments before performing them on individuals.

Minimally Intrusive Techniques



To additionally progress the area of dental surgery, embrace the potential of minimally invasive strategies that can considerably benefit both surgeons and individuals alike.

Minimally invasive strategies are changing the area by reducing surgical trauma, lessening post-operative pain, and increasing the recovery procedure. These techniques involve making use of smaller incisions and specialized tools to do procedures with accuracy and effectiveness.

By making use of sophisticated imaging modern technology, such as cone beam of light computed tomography (CBCT), doctors can accurately plan and implement surgical treatments with marginal invasiveness.

Additionally, using lasers in oral surgery enables exact tissue cutting and coagulation, resulting in minimized blood loss and minimized recovery time.

With minimally intrusive methods, clients can experience much faster healing, reduced scarring, and improved results, making it an essential facet of the future of dental surgery.
